Theology of Worship and Music
What is Worship Theology?
-Theology [Theos Logos]
“God” “Word/Teaching”
-Worship [Wor Ship]
“Worth” “Scribe”
narrow and broad definition: use words, music, art AND life (both/and, not either/or)
Worship is the natural response to God revealing himself to us.
Worship Service (who are we serving and worshipping?)
Why do we worship God?
Because his fragile ego needs it? Because his pride needs it? Because He needs it? NO!
- God is Most worthy, more worthy than anything else, it is RIGHT to praise him
- Communication is a natural, essential part of loving relationship
- Worship is natural response (think every contact with Angels, God, …) to coming into contact with God
- We are forgetful. We need worship to help us remember, to remind us of who God is
- Evangelism (great commission: tell others about God)
- Infinite (Can constantly explore who God is: mountain illustration)
- Worship Changes us (moses, disciples, …)
- Battle: Spiritual Warfare (Jehoshaphat)
- We are made in the image of God: Creative (Gen 1)
- He tells us to! (throughout the Psalms, Eph, Col, …)
We use music to help us worship God by:
1.Remembering God
2.Expressing emotions
3.Celebrating who he is
4.With all our Hearts, Soul, Mind, Strength together in unity!
Key Worship Words in the Bible
Hebrew: Shachah (Shaw-kaw) : to bow down
Greek: -Proskuneo: to kneel, bown, to kiss the royal hand
-Latreuo/Latreia : to serve God
Key Scriptures on Worship:
-Gen 1:1 (creation)
-Gen 3:8 (walk in the garden)
-Deut 5 (10 commandments: have no other gods, no idols, …: worship only God)
-Deut 6:4-6 (Shema – Great commandment: Love)
+ Matt 22, Mark 12, Luke 10:26 …
-Ex 15 (first song: Moses)
- 1 Samuel 16:7 (God looks at the heart)
-II Sam 6 (bringing ark to temple, Uzzah’s death, Michal’s scorn)
-1 Kings 8:10 (Glory of God comes like a cloud at temple dedication)
-2 Chronicles 20 (Jehoshophat sends singers in front of the army)
-Psalm 33:3 (play skillfully!)
-Psalm 69:30-32 (God loves praise more than sacrifices)
-Psalm 150 (let everything that has breath praise the Lord)
-Matthew 18:20 (where 2 or more are gathered…)
-John 4:23-24 (worship in spirit and truth)
-Eph. 5:19 and Col. 3:16 (psalms, hymns, spiritual songs)
-Hebrews 10:25 (do not give up meeting together …)
-Revelation 4, 5, 7, 19, 20 (worship of creation, creatures, saints, angels, …)
-Rev 21:3-4 (God will dwell with his people, wipe every tear from their eye)
-Rev 22:8-9 (don’t worship angels)
Greatest commandment:
Love God with all that you are (+ neighbor as yourself)
-Heart
-Soul
-Mind
-Strength
It’s about loving relationships with communication at it’s core:
-Listen (nature, bible, heart to heart, wisdom of elders, …)
-Speak: worship
